What Is Paintless Dent Repair?

PDR is a technique where certified technicians use precision metal rods and body picks to massage dents out from behind the panel β€” restoring it to its original shape without any filler, primer, or paint. When it's applicable, PDR is always the preferred method because it's faster, cheaper, and preserves your factory paint finish.

PDR Works Best For:

  • Door dings from parking lots
  • Hail damage with multiple small dents
  • Round dents without sharp creases
  • Dents on accessible panel areas
  • Damage where the paint is fully intact β€” no chips, cracks, or flaking

When Traditional Dent Repair Is Required

Not every dent can be fixed with PDR. If the paint has cracked, the metal has stretched too far, or the dent is on a sharp body line or panel edge, traditional repair using body filler, primer, and paint is the correct approach.

  • Dents with broken, chipped, or flaking paint
  • Deep creases along body lines
  • Dents on panel edges or around door handles
  • Damage where the metal has over-stretched

Dent Repair Pricing in Little Elm, TX

  • Single small dent (PDR): $75 – $150
  • Medium dent (PDR): $150 – $300
  • Large dent (PDR or traditional): $250 – $600
  • Hail damage (light β€” 1–2 panels): $400 – $900
  • Hail damage (moderate β€” 3–5 panels): $1,200 – $3,500
  • Traditional single-panel dent repair: $500 – $1,500

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: How can I tell if my dent can be fixed with PDR?
The quickest test: if the paint is intact and the dent is relatively rounded without a sharp crease, PDR is likely possible. The best way to know for sure is a free in-person inspection β€” we'll tell you upfront which method is right and what it costs.
Q: Does PDR affect my paint warranty?
No. PDR works entirely from behind the panel without touching the painted surface. Your factory paint warranty remains intact.
Q: Can all dents be removed with PDR?
No. Dents with broken paint, sharp creases along body lines, or on panel edges require traditional repair. Our technicians will always recommend the most cost-effective approach for your specific dent.
Q: How long does PDR take?
A single dent typically takes 1–3 hours. Hail damage with dozens of dents across multiple panels may take 1–3 days depending on severity.
